Caribbean

1994 Winner - Caribbean

Grandiflora Caribbean brings to mind the lively flavor the Islands with its tropical orange and yellow-tinged blooms. Pointed oval buds open to reveal 4 inch flowers with 30 to 35 petals each.

Upright, well branched canes feature medium green, semi-glossy foliage. Jackson & Perkins introduced this rose created from a cross of Mercedes and an unnamed seedling by Wilhelm Kordes.
